NASA Plans Lunar Village by 2035, Aiming for Mars

9/30/2025

33 5 Full Breakdown

1 of 2

Story summary
  • NASA Administrator Sean Duffy outlines a lunar village by 2035 to sustain human life on Moon.
  • Artemis II, launching February 2026, will test lunar flyby for landings.
  • A directive orders building a nuclear-powered base on Moon by 2030.
  • Duffy says the U.S. is on track for Mars progress within the next decade.
  • NASA is exploring 3D-printed habitats from lunar soil.
